BEACHWOOD, Ohio – A Chinese blue and white porcelain vase sold for $20,910, a pair of late 19th-century Aesthetic Movement leaded glass windows realized $7,995, and a pair of carved and painted carousel animal figures each brought $7,380 in an online-only Fine Art & Antiques auction held June 24 at Neue Auctions. Absentee and Internet live bidding was facilitated through LiveAuctioneers.

BEACHWOOD, Ohio – Talk about an eclectic sale. The top five lots in Neue Auctions’ 342-lot Estate Fine Art and Antiques auction, held online on March 11, were a pair of antique maps that sold for a staggering combined sum of $147,600; a typed letter signed by Albert Einstein that realized $10,455; a carved and painted carousel giraffe that earned $9,840; and a stoneware vessel made by Claude Conover that brought $7,380.
